remote-builds: Disable by default

It makes things slower and my server unresponsive sometimes.
Probably more work to be done but I don't feel like doing that now.
This commit is contained in:
Geoffrey Frogeye 2024-05-10 14:50:02 +02:00
parent 2a3624af09
commit 536eee36ad
Signed by: geoffrey
GPG key ID: C72403E7F82E6AD8

View file

@ -43,11 +43,11 @@ in
}; };
nix = { nix = {
buildMachines = builtins.map (vivariumBuilder: vivariumBuilderDefault // vivariumBuilder) vivariumBuilders; buildMachines = builtins.map (vivariumBuilder: vivariumBuilderDefault // vivariumBuilder) vivariumBuilders;
distributedBuilds = true; distributedBuilds = false;
settings = { settings = {
builders-use-substitutes = true; builders-use-substitutes = true;
trusted-public-keys = publicKeys; trusted-public-keys = publicKeys;
substituters = builtins.map (builder: "${builder.protocol}://${builder.sshUser}@${builder.hostName}") config.nix.buildMachines; trusted-substituters = builtins.map (builder: "${builder.protocol}://${builder.sshUser}@${builder.hostName}") config.nix.buildMachines;
}; };
}; };
}; };